CBDT has entered into 2 Bilateral Advance Pricing Agreements (APAs) in Electronics and Technology sectors during the month of November, 2017. These APAs are the first ever Bilateral APAs with The Netherlands. With the signing of these Agreements, the total number of APAs entered into by the CBDT has gone up to 186. Currently, 43 per cent of children under five years of age in India are underweight, while 48 per cent suffer from stunting due to undernutrition. The Cabinet approved the National Nutrition Mission (NNM), giving funding of Rs 9,046 crore, till 2020, to combat malnutrition in the country. In reply to the merger proposal between the Vodafone India – Idea cellular, IT authorities have issued a Non-objection Certificate (NOC). However, the NOC is given along with a caution remark about the outstanding tax liabilities of Rs 22,100 crore on Vodafone parent group. A merger requires requires an NOC from the tax department. this bridge will connect Bakkal (Katra) and Kauri (Srinagar) , above the Chenab River in J&K. facts of the Bridge are; Deck height : 359 m (1178 ft) which is 30 m higher than the Eiffel Tower.
